How to do indexing in mongodb
Web22 de jun. de 2024 · The equivalent MongoDB command is: 1 1 db.COLLECTION_NAME.createIndex( {FIELD_NAME:1}, {unique: BOOLEAN}) useGeneratedName: When set to true, it will ignore the … Web2 de ago. de 2024 · First, let’s understand how you declare the index in MongoDB //for creating collectionName.createIndex ( {field: 1/-1/"text" }) index //Ascending = -1 //Descending = 1 //For text based search =...
How to do indexing in mongodb
Did you know?
Web14 de abr. de 2024 · MongoDB’s text indexing feature allows you to search database documents with minimal effort. This feature is suitable for contextual searching or content-based recommendation systems, as well as any other application where you need to quickly search for information within large collections of documents. WebThe sparse property of an index ensures that the index only contain entries for documents that have the indexed field. The index skips documents that do not have the indexed field.. You can combine the sparse index option with the unique index option to prevent … Docs Home → MongoDB Manual. Indexing Reference. On this page. Indexing … Indexing Strategies. The best indexes for your application must take a number of …
WebThe Nodechef platform can automatically profile your database using the MongoDB logs continuously and index your database automatically. This feature is not enabled by default and requires you enable it for your deployment. Log into the dashboard on click on DB Actions → Slow Query Analyzer and Indexing. Web23 de mar. de 2024 · In MongoDB, aggregation operations process the data records/documents and return computed results. It collects values from various documents and groups them together and then performs different types of operations on that grouped data like sum, average, minimum, maximum, etc to return a computed result.
Web15 de sept. de 2024 · Every MongoDB collection has a default index: _id. This is created during the creation of the collection. It makes sure that no two documents in the collection contain duplicate values. To know how many indexes there are in a collection and other related information about them, we use the index_information () function. WebMongoDB
Web13 de jul. de 2024 · In Studio 3T, connect to your MongoDB server. You’ll then see the databases and their collections in the left-hand Collections pane. Simply right-click on the collection you want to create a new index for and choose “Add Index…” from the pop-up menu, as shown below. This will open the “ Add Index ” view.
WebStep 4 — Creating an Index on an Embedded Field. Whenever you query a collection using a field within a nested document that doesn’t have an index, MongoDB not only has to retrieve all documents from the collection, but it must also traverse each nested document. As an example, run the following query. solinor asWeb2 de nov. de 2012 · 3. The order of fields in the index matters; the best compound index for your find and sort example would actually be: db.test.ensure_index ( [ ("xxx",1), … solinote the blancWebMongoDB - Indexing. Indexes support the efficient resolution of queries. Without indexes, MongoDB must scan every document of a collection to select those documents that … solino inowroclawWeb6 de ago. de 2024 · Although it is possible to store a great deal of information in a MongoDB database, you need an effective indexing strategy to quickly and efficiently … small basic program codesWebSyntax: db.collection_name.ensureIndex ( {KEY:1, KEY:2} ) Here in the above syntax, the key is a field name that you want to make an index and it will be 1 and -1 to make it on … small basic program idWebHence, MongoDB uses index to reduce the number of documents to be scanned in a given collection. In fact, MongoDB's index is more or less similar to the indexes used in other … small basic program examplesWebDevelopers and data teams typically make early decisions on data modeling, shard configuration and indexing strategy in MongoDB without full knowledge of fut... solino willingen